Roat, Antar

pronouced "Ro-At", this was Wedge Antilles' alias when the Rogue Squadron pilots infiltrated Coruscant. Roat was an Imperial Colonel who was shot down over Vladet, in the Rachuk System. Roat's face was severely injured, and was temporarily covered with a metallic cover. This served Wedge fine, since it covered up most of his face. Roat was scheduled to have reconstructive surgery at the Rohair Biochemical Clinic, which explained his presense on the planet. Wedge thought the Roat alias had been abandoned, but was asked to take it up again when Ysanne Isard - having escaped from the Battle of Thyferra - recruited Rogue Squadron to hunt down Prince-Admiral Krennel and the clone of Isard herself. Using her contacts within both the Empire and the New Republic, Isard had Roat's files updated to indicate he was in command of Requiem Squadron, an experimental squadron of TIE Defenders. Her plan was to have Roat and his squadron of TIE Defenders defect to Ciutric to offer their services to Krennel, whose forces had suffered huge losses in the struggle to capture the Rogues over Distna. Krennel accepted their offer, which allowed Wedge and the Rogues to infiltrate Krennel's forces and bring about their destruction. Once they had gained Krennel's confidence, the Rogues could then take out much of Ciutric's orbital defenses while a ground assault team, led by Major Telik, would eliminate any surface defenses.
